Job Description
Amgen corporate affairs director leading global communications for customer capabilities, innovation, data, and technology transformation. Partnering with executives to drive stakeholder alignment and adoption worldwide.
Responsibilities:
- Lead strategic communications for the Global Customer Capabilities & Innovation organization
- Develop and execute communication strategies to drive awareness and adoption of global customer capabilities
- Partner with senior leaders to translate business priorities into clear, compelling communications
- Create executive messaging, organizational updates, and change management communications
- Highlight success stories and best practices demonstrating business impact
- Drive stakeholder engagement and alignment across capability-building initiatives
- Lead communications for innovation, technology, data transformation, and new ways of working
- Develop narratives linking innovation investments to customer and commercial outcomes
- Launch campaigns promoting experimentation, knowledge sharing, and solution adoption
- Communicate strategic priorities and milestones across business, analytics, technology, and capability teams
- Measure communication effectiveness and optimize engagement strategies
- Align communications with broader Global Markets & Policy objectives
- Develop integrated communication plans aligned with enterprise and organizational goals
- Support executive visibility, thought leadership, and key stakeholder engagement
- Ensure consistent messaging across regions and functions through global collaboration
- Elevate organizational achievements internally and externally, as appropriate
- Advise senior leaders on change and transformation initiatives
- Influence and build alignment across highly matrixed global teams
- Foster collaboration across communications, business, technology, analytics, policy, and market teams
- Manage external agency/vendor partnerships and communications resources
Requirements:
- Bachelor’s degree and 9 years of strategic communications, corporate affairs, public affairs, change communications, or related experience; or Master’s degree and 7 years; or Doctorate degree and 4 years
- 10+ years of strategic communications, corporate affairs, public affairs, change communications, or related experience preferred
- Experience supporting global commercial, technology/innovation, or transformation communications initiatives
- Strong executive communications, leadership visibility, and storytelling capabilities
- Demonstrated success leading complex, enterprise-wide communication programs, internally and externally
- Experience driving communications supporting organizational change and capability adoption
- Ability to operate successfully in a global, matrixed organization
- Understanding of a highly regulated industry, ideally pharmaceuticals, biotechnology, or healthcare
- Ability to lead complex projects from strategy through execution with minimal oversight
- Strong business acumen and ability to align communications strategies to business priorities
- Experience developing strategic communications plans and simplifying complex topics into compelling narratives
- Demonstrated success influencing and building relationships across matrixed organizations
- Experience leveraging emerging technologies and innovative communication tools
-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, evolving environment
- Strong track record of ownership, accountability, and delivering high-quality results
